N1108 Series -- "Uplink" ports do not forward

I've got 40 new 1108s, all nicely configured with port 1, 9,10,11,12 configured as trunks with a default vlan of 1.

I have static addresses in all of the switches, and can ping and talk to the switches on port 1 no problem.

BUT, with exactly the same settings on ports 9-12 (as on port 1), i can't plug a computer into the "Uplink" labelled ports, i can't ping the switch's IP address on default vlan.

I tried connecting the two ports 9 of two switches with cat6, and with PC plugged in to port 1, i can ping the IP of the switch i am plugged into, but not the switch attached to the trunk.

To make it more confusing,  if i connect a dumb switch to the UPLINK ports (9) on each switch, and my pc to the dumb switch, i can talk to each switch perfectly through the dumb switch.

Why would the two switches not be linking on an "Uplink" port   What is the difference between it and a normal port when the config is exactly the same ?   Basically set to trunk, tagged all vlans, untagged default vlan 1

Ok, so i solved this problem while waiting for Dell to come back to me.

Its the most stupid thing i have ever seen.

It has to do with green mode....  Apparently green mode is : 

The command enables both
send and receive sides of a link to disable some functionality for power savings
when lightly loaded. Transition to Low Power Mode does not change the link
status. Frames in transit are not dropped or corrupted in transition to and
from Low Power Mode
 
However, on these Dell 1108 switches, replace "disable some functionality" with  "disable all functionality"
 
To fix the problem, go to your config  and set  for the two Uplink copper ports  :
enable
configure
interface Gi1/0/9
no green-mode eee
!
interface Gi1/0/10
no green-mode eee
!
exit
!
exit
 
THAT"S IT !  Only took the better part of a day to discover it by mistake.  Everything works now.

Great job tracking down the cause of the issue, that was not something I would have initially checked. Doing some digging on the N1100 and green mode, I found that there is a fix for this in the works and should be included in the next firmware release.

I know this post has been answered. I had the same problem with the latest firmware available today, on the uplink ports of a N1108P.

BUT I also had the problem on the regular ports of a N1124P today (same FW version). As I migrated a shop with the addition of a N1124P I lost a printer (a Ricoh scanner+printer) and a wifi access point. The thing is I had another access point (same model) and two other Ricoh printer which worked just fine.

When I say "I lost", I'd rather say that the switch saw the devices (sh mac-add tab + sh int stat OK) but level 3 was never really UP, the printer used to be able to ping once in a while, whereas the AP wasn't able to ping anything after having received an address. 

Then I remembered this post, disabled the greenmode on all interfaces and everything went back to the expected behavior.
